WebThe high levels of sugar in ice cream are also no good for your dog. Even “sugarless” ice cream is dangerous because xylitol is toxic to dogs. In fact, ice cream with any sort of artificial sweetener is probably a no-go for your pup. Many flavors of ice cream are also potentially dangerous for dogs. WebJan 31, 2024 · And for your reference, below are the ice cream ingredients that are harmful to dogs: 1. Chocolate. Chocolate toxicity is one of the most common toxicities treated at veterinary hospitals. And the major culprits for this are the two compounds present in chocolates that are toxic to canines – theobromine and caffeine.
